Xenomai system tools

Xenomai System Tools

In traditional IRQ handling, the processor suspends its current activities to service an interrupt, whereas Xenomai's IRQ handling uses an interrupt pipeline mechanism, allowing for simultaneous fetching and preparation of another interrupt while one is being processed, improving performance and reducing latency.

What sets Xenomai4 apart from its predecessor, Xenomai3, is the complete redesign of the high-priority execution stage. This was done for portability and maintainability: I-pipe—the second iteration of the initial Adeos interrupt pipeline—has been fully replaced by Dovetail.

Xenomai System Tools

Supported by Salamander4

Command Description
latency Xenomai timer latency benchmark
clocktest Xenomai Clock Test
switchtest Xenomai context switch test
dohell Generate load, in parallel of the latency test
rtcanconfig Xenomai tool for configuring the CAN controller
rtcansend Xenomai tool for sending CAN messages
rtcanrecv Xenomai tool for receiving CAN messages
xeno Wrapper for Xenomai executables
xeno-config Display Xenomai libraries configuration
xeno-test Run latency test under load

Not supported by Salamander4

Command Description
cyclictest Xenomai high resolution timer test
switchbench Xenomai latency test for task switches
irqbench Xenomai IRQ benchmark, host control
irqloop Xenomai IRQ benchmark, target program
klatency Xenomai kernel latency test
